What determines the five locations that appear below my 'default' location?

Your top five ranked locations appear in your location history according to how frequently and how recently you have used them. Also, locations that you have labeled in your My Locations list appear before unlabeled locations. This means that if you have five or more locations with labels, only the most recently and frequently used locations with labels will appear in the list, even if recently some of your unlabeled locations have been used more often. If you want to see an unlabeled location in this list, the way to do that is to give it a label.
